Tata Safari Comes by defualt a left pole battery, which severely limits our Choices to get a nice big battery. The 65A Battery which I had installed was not enough and was failing Prematurely. In this DIY we shall install a Larger, Right Pole battery in Tata Safari.

The Same method can be applied to any car which comes with Left Pole battery, Provided the wire leads are long enough. The video also talks about differences between a Left pole and Right pole battery.

Supplies

1. Large Battery (80 Amp in my case)

2. Spanners, Tools, Screwdriver.

3. 30 Minutes of your time.

But Thats Half the battle, Lets see if Terminals fit. and lets Tighten them down. Then goes the battery holder. Done. Let me show you how it looks. Notice any Difference? The Terminals had to be Rotated, so now they sit sideways. The Positive Cable now exits towards the front of the vehicle. And the Negative. Well.. we barely got it fixed.

So the Alternator Immidiately picked up Battery to 13.8 to 14v. Which is Just perfect. No issues there. Infact this is the perfect battery size for Safari, which is 80 Amp.
